CAFE TABLEAUX IS A COMPENDIUM
of literary, anecdotal musings on coffee shop and cafe culture. At first glance, the tableaux may resemble reviews, but they are not bound by the limits of this form. Cafe Tableaux is a repository of subjective observations that can not be represented by a star rating or a shopping list of items on a menu or prices.

Cafe Tableaux is an open community; anyone may join and contribute a vignette. Cafe Tableaux is for writers - and readers - who see value in the cafe experience beyond the flavour of the coffee or the ease of parking.
